Palfarm, a Palworld spin-off farming-sim revealed

Only a few weeks after Nintendo announced Pokémon Pokopia, Pocketpair unveiled their new game, Palfarm. The timing is unfortunate, as it means Pokémon beat them to the punch with a similar concept, likely causing frustration at Pocketpair.

Palfarm definitely stands out visually. The game is beautiful, using a charming, angled perspective and a special effect that makes the world look adorable and colorful, much like Palworld.

The recent trailer showed a glimpse of the gameplay, where Pals can run shops and help out on your farm. You can assign Pals tools to automate tasks like mining, fishing, and chopping down trees – but you can also do all of these things yourself.

Palworld doesn’t shy away from dark humor, with scenes like a character offering a dangerous game and a Pal being accidentally crushed. It will be fascinating to see how you capture Pals in a world where they seem as intelligent and capable as people. Hopefully, the game won’t let you cruelly harm them.

We don’t have a release date for the game yet, but you can now add it to your wishlist on Steam to stay updated.
